The symbolic allegory, which can range from a simple fable to a complex, multilayered narrative, has often been used to represent political and historical situations and has long been popular as a vehicle for satire. A fable represents a type of allegory, often illustrating a moral through the use of animal characters. The poet Virgil in Dante's Inferno, a historical figure representing human reason within the poem, is an example of a symbolic allegorical figure. In the verse satire Absalom and Achitophel (1681), for example, John Dryden relates in heroic couplets a scriptural story that is a thinly veiled portrait of the politicians involved in an attempt to alter the succession to the English throne. Another variant is the symbolic allegory, in which a character or material thing is not merely a transparent vehicle for an idea, but rather has a recognizable identity or narrative autonomy apart from the message it conveys. For example, the novel "Animal Farm" by George Orwell is full of farm animal characters who represent Russian historical figures. Symbolism is the technique that an allegory uses in order to be able to represent and communicate its deeper meaning. Some additional key details about allegory: Here's how to pronounce allegory: al-ih-gore-ee. But a story or poem can contain symbols while not functioning as an allegory. Often confused with symbolism, which is more narrow, an allegory is an entire story or poem that presents a moral lesson. The story of "The Tortoise and The Hare" is a well-known allegory with a moral that a slow and steady approach (symbolized by the Tortoise) is better than a hasty and overconfident approach .
